Transaction efae034b96ff618a72b7f91ba165741ebaf35a9287ebe2e77abd7bf230bb6b72

3 Input
2 Outputs
  • efae034b96ff618a72b7f91ba165741ebaf35a9287ebe2e77abd7bf230bb6b72:0
  • value  6379376
    address  3HWKLjxSt652PnCKeUJHgBx8eGruWm2HCv
  • efae034b96ff618a72b7f91ba165741ebaf35a9287ebe2e77abd7bf230bb6b72:1
  • value  184252
    address  17dpjagWE4RGwd8zTfGpicRZhL5MhdWJnX